Owned by CANPRO Investments, Ltd., Lakeville Corporate Park offers class A office space for lease in three two-story buildings.
Located at the intersection of Rtes. 495 and 105, Lakeville Corporate Park's landscaped, campus-like setting provides access to Boston, Providence, New Bedford, and Cape Cod. Conveniences include shopping centers, dining options, hotels, and golf courses. Also a commuter rail station is onsite.
CANPRO's 10 Riverside Dr., 20 Riverside Dr., and 30 Riverside Dr. buildings have office suites for lease Each building is ADA compliant, offers gross rent, and features first and second floor restrooms, an elevator, paved parking, onsite management and maintenance.
